导航
当前位置:首页>>app
在线生成app,封装app

在线网址封装成app

2023-11-27 围观 : 0次

在本文中,我将为您详细介绍如何将在线网址封装成一个APP。这个过程非常实用,尤其是对于那些没有足够资源进行原生APP开发的企业、开发者或业余爱好者。所谓“封装成APP”,其实是将网站作为APP的网页内容进行展示,使得用户在使用APP时可以操纵网站的应用程序功能。

接下来,我将逐一介绍封装APP的基本概念、原理,以及详细的操作步骤。

1. 封装成APP的基本概念

封装成APP的过程,可以简单理解为将线上的网页内容和功能(如:网页导航、搜索功能等)直接嵌入到一个APP中,使得用户可以通过下载安装该APP,而无需使用浏览器,直接在APP中体验和操作这些网页功能。这种将网页封装成APP的方法,也称为“混合式APP开发”。

2. 封装成APP的工作原理

封装成APP的工作原理主要通过壳程序与Webview的结合。壳程序负责APP的基本结构,如:APP图标、应用名称等;而Webview则负责加载网页内容。在用户下载安装APP后,打开APP,Webview将负责加载网址,并将网站的页面展示在APP内。整个过程中,用户无需离开APP界面,就可以像在网站中一样控制和操作这些网页功能。

3. 封装成APP的详细操作步骤:

使用在线封装工具,如:PhoneGap、Cordova等,简单而高效地创建一个基本的APP壳。接下来,将逐一列举操作步骤。

(1) 创建一个新的APP项目

通过在线封装工具(如:PhoneGap、Cordova等),创建一个新的APP项目,并为其设置基本属性,如:项目名称、应用名称、APP图标等。

(2) 添加Webview组件

在项目中添加Webview组件,并将其设置为全屏模式。这将确保Webview成功地加载并展示网页内容。

(3) 设置网址

在Webview组件中设置要加载的网址,确保输入的网址无误。为提高用户体验,优化网址在APP中的加载速度。

(4) 添加应用权限

根据应用需求,设置APP的应用权限。例如,某些应用可能需要访问用户的摄像头、相册等功能。

(5) 编译APP文件

将项目编译成对应平台的APP文件。请确保选择了正确的编译目标平台,如:Android、iOS等。

(6) 下载和安装APP测试

下载编译好的APP文件,尝试安装到手机或测试设备,了解APP在实际设备上的运行情况。

(7) 优化APP表现

在测试过程中,对于可能遇到的问题或需要改进的地方,进行适当的调整,以优化用户体验。例如:适配各种屏幕尺寸、处理加载异常情况等。

(8) 发布APP

在完成测试和优化后,递交APP至应用商店,待审核通过后即可成功发布。

通过以上详细介绍,相信您已经了解如何将在线网址封装成APP。虽然这种方法无法完全替代原生APP开发,但至少能满足一定程度的需求。希望您在实际操作过程中,能达到理想的结果。

相关文章
  • nodejs能开发安卓吗

    Node.js是一个开放源代码、跨平台的JavaScript运行环境,使JavaScript能够运行在服务器端。它包含了Google的V8 JavaScript引擎、事件驱动、非阻塞I/O等特性。Node.js已经成为了开发高性能服务器的首选语言之一。但是,Node.js能否用于开发安卓应用呢?下面...

    2023-11-09
  • 可以直接在网页上做笔记的app

    随着移动互联网的发展,人们对于笔记的需求不仅是在电脑端时刻进行的,更多时候还需要随时随地进行。在这种情况下,一些在线云笔记工具的出现可以比较好地解决这一问题。但是,对于一些网站或者页面上的内容,如果能够直接在页面上进行笔记的操作,则可以避免一些时间和步骤的繁琐。基于此,很多开发者就开发了一些可以直接...

    2023-10-26
  • app广告是前端开发吗

    App广告作为一种广告形式已经逐渐成为了移动互联网世界中的一股重要力量。而其中涉及到的前端开发技术也越来越成为了广告从业者所必备的知识。下面我们就来探讨一下,app广告是前端开发吗?首先,要了解什么是前端开发。前端开发是指网站或应用程序的前端设计及开发,是构建用户界面的技术。主要包括HTML、CSS...

    2023-11-16
  • 手机上的软件打包apk

    打包apk是指将一个Android应用程序打包成一个apk文件,以便于在Android设备上安装和运行。在这个过程中,需要将应用程序的代码、资源文件、配置文件等打包成一个文件。下面将详细介绍打包apk的原理和步骤。一、打包apk的原理打包apk的原理是将应用程序的所有资源文件、代码、配置文件等打包成...

    2023-10-13
  • app好开发

    移动应用程序(App)是指能在移动设备如智能手机、平板电脑上运行的软件应用程序。随着移动设备的普及和移动互联网的发展,App已成为人们日常生活中必不可少的一部分,App的开发也变得越来越重要。本文将介绍App开发的原理和详细流程。App的开发原理App的开发可以分为前端和后端两个部分。前端开发主要涉...

    2023-11-13